Investigation into The Fabric Handle which Weaved on Air-jet Loom by bundle yarn filling Insertion technology

摘要

Aimed to investigate the fabric handle which weaved with bundle yarn filling insertion technology, the properties of interlace resistance, flatness, friction, bending and compressing are tested. And 2 fabrics with the same size which weaved by different weaving methods on air-jet loom are analyzed contrastively. The result shows that the double wefts satin fabric which weaved with bundle yarn filling insertion technology had the adjacent interweave resistance, touched more flat and stiff compared to which weaved by traditional weaving technique. It was smoother and had better bending properties at warp orientation. But along weft orientation, it was rougher and had less bending properties.
